农业生产作为国民经济的重要组成部分,其成功率直接关系到国家的粮食安全和农业可持续发展。在现代农业背景下,如何精准监测农业生产,提升农业效益,成为了一个亟待解决的问题。本文将从以下几个方面进行探讨。
一、精准监测农业生产的必要性
1. 提高农业生产效率
精准监测可以帮助农民了解作物的生长状况,及时调整种植策略,从而提高农业生产效率。
2. 保障粮食安全
粮食安全是国家的重要战略,精准监测农业生产有助于保障粮食产量和品质,确保国家粮食安全。
3. 促进农业可持续发展
通过精准监测,可以实现农业资源的合理利用,减少农业面源污染,促进农业可持续发展。
二、农业生产精准监测的方法
1. 传感器技术
传感器技术是农业生产精准监测的重要手段,主要包括土壤传感器、气象传感器、作物生长传感器等。
土壤传感器
土壤传感器可以实时监测土壤的湿度、温度、养分含量等指标,为农业生产提供数据支持。
# 示例代码:土壤传感器数据采集
import serial
# 连接串口
ser = serial.Serial('COM3', 9600, timeout=1)
# 读取土壤湿度数据
def read_soil_moisture():
data = ser.readline().decode()
moisture = float(data.strip())
return moisture
# 测试代码
if __name__ == '__main__':
moisture = read_soil_moisture()
print(f"当前土壤湿度:{moisture}%")
气象传感器
气象传感器可以实时监测温度、湿度、风速、降水量等气象数据,为农业生产提供气候信息。
# 示例代码:气象传感器数据采集
import serial
# 连接串口
ser = serial.Serial('COM4', 9600, timeout=1)
# 读取气象数据
def read_weather_data():
data = ser.readline().decode()
weather_data = data.strip().split(',')
temperature = float(weather_data[0])
humidity = float(weather_data[1])
wind_speed = float(weather_data[2])
precipitation = float(weather_data[3])
return temperature, humidity, wind_speed, precipitation
# 测试代码
if __name__ == '__main__':
temperature, humidity, wind_speed, precipitation = read_weather_data()
print(f"当前温度:{temperature}℃,湿度:{humidity}%,风速:{wind_speed}m/s,降水量:{precipitation}mm")
作物生长传感器
作物生长传感器可以监测作物生长过程中的叶面积、株高、产量等指标,为农业生产提供实时数据。
2. 遥感技术
遥感技术利用卫星、无人机等手段,对农业生产进行宏观监测,为农业生产提供大范围的数据支持。
3. 农业物联网技术
农业物联网技术将农业生产过程中的各种设备和系统连接起来,实现农业生产数据的实时采集、传输和共享。
三、提升农业效益的策略
1. 优化种植结构
根据土壤、气候等条件,合理调整种植结构,提高作物产量和品质。
2. 推广农业新技术
积极推广农业新技术、新装备,提高农业生产效率。
3. 加强农业人才培养
培养一支懂技术、会经营、善管理的农业人才队伍,为农业生产提供智力支持。
4. 完善农业金融服务
加强农业金融服务,为农业生产提供资金支持。
四、总结
精准监测农业生产是提升农业效益的关键。通过运用传感器技术、遥感技术、农业物联网技术等手段,可以有效提高农业生产效率,保障粮食安全,促进农业可持续发展。同时,优化种植结构、推广农业新技术、加强农业人才培养和完善农业金融服务,也是提升农业效益的重要途径。
